CVE-2007-0938
Microsoft Content Management Server (MCMS) 2001 SP1 and 2002 SP2 does not properly handle certain characters in a crafted HTTP GET request, which allows remote malicious users to execute arbitrary code, aka the "CMS Memory Corruption Vulnerability."

CVE-2003-0002
Cross-site scripting vulnerability (XSS) in ManualLogin.asp script for Microsoft Content Management Server (MCMS) 2001 allows remote malicious users to execute arbitrary script via the REASONTXT parameter.

CVE-2002-0718
Web authoring command in Microsoft Content Management Server (MCMS) 2001 allows malicious users to authenticate and upload executable content, by modifying the upload location, aka "Program Execution via MCMS Authoring Function."

CVE-2002-0719
SQL injection vulnerability in the function that services for Microsoft Content Management Server (MCMS) 2001 allows remote malicious users to execute arbitrary commands via an MCMS resource request for image files or other files.
